Blue-footed Booby
Sula nebouxii

Description:
The Blue-footed Booby is a marine bird in the family Sulidae, which includes ten species of long-winged seabirds. Formally named taxonomically in the year Charles Darwin died, it belongs to the genus Sula, which comprises six species of boobies.
Notes:
Photographed on a small volcanic island off the coast of Mexico. This small breeding colony knows no natural predators and is fearless in the presence of humans.
